Unconfirmed reports of leprosy at elementary school prompt parent notification
2016-09-07
[PE.COM] The letter sent home to parents included information from the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services website, which says though leprosy is 'feared as a highly contagious and devastating disease, it is well establish that Hansen's disease (or leprosy) is not highly transmissible, is very treatable, and, with early diagnosis and treatment, is not disabling.'"
